In the remote mountain villages of northern Thailand, thousands of families face a grim reality — they lack access to basic sanitation. Many migrants fleeing conflict in Myanmar end up in these rural borderlands, struggling to afford even makeshift toilet solutions.

The sanitation crisis hits close to home for these 85 families with children enrolled at nine Compassion child development centers. Without proper bathrooms in their houses, they’re forced to use ramshackle outhouses constructed from scrap materials like bamboo, plastic and cardboard.

These inadequate facilities provide no privacy, security or dignity. They also put impoverished families at risk of waterborne diseases and other health issues.
